Summary Security agencies have prepared a final report and submitted it to the higher authorities.

KARACHI (Dunya News) – Security forces have traced a 15-member group involved in killing police officers in Karachi, Dunya News reported on Sunday.

According to the agencies, the group was operated by Commander Irdhad Ullah and Daod Mahsud from Afghanistan and also had roots in Waziristan.

The group was accused of assassinating Superintendent of Police (SP) Ejaz Haidari, Deputy Superintendent of Police (DSP) Abdul Fateh, DSP Majeed Abbas and DSP Zulfiqar Zaidi.

Moreover, terrorist Daod Mahsud was a former police officer who was deployed at East Zone to monitor security arrangements of the area.
